Occupants attacked an infrastructure facility in Mykolaiv: there are injured.
On December 15, militants attacked Mykolaiv. This was reported by the head of the regional military administration, Vitaliy Kim. Unfortunately, infrastructure facilities were damaged as a result of the shelling, and two workers were injured.
It is also worth reminding that yesterday debris from a 'Shahed' fell in one settlement in Kyiv region, causing significant damage.
The war in Ukraine continues
The full-scale war in Ukraine has now lasted for 1026 days. Just in the past day, there were 296 combat clashes. Defenders continue to effectively repel enemy attacks, inflicting significant losses on them.
The enemy launched 70 missile strikes on the territory of Ukraine. In addition, more than a thousand kamikaze drones were used and over four thousand shelling incidents occurred.
